| Program Name | Who is helped |
| AIDS Drug Assistance Program (ADAP) | An HIV/AIDS drug assistance program |
| Child Health Plus | State health insurance plan for children |
| Medicaid Cancer Treatment Program: Breast, Cervical, Colorectal, and Prostate Cancer (MCTP) | Provides Medicaid coverage to individuals screened and diagnosed with breast/cervical/colorectal/prostrate cancer or pre-cancerous conditions through the Cancer Services Program Partnerships (CSPP) |
| Prenatal Care Assistance Program (PCAP) | Provides pregnancy care and other health care services to women and teens |
